Design method for root thickness of non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type auxiliary spring

2016 
The invention relates to a design method for a root thickness of a non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type auxiliary spring, and belongs to the technical field of suspension steel plate springs. The design method disclosed by the invention is capable of designing a thickness of a straight section of a root of the non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type variable-section auxiliary spring according to the structural parameters and elasticity modulus of each main spring of a non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type variable-section main-auxiliary spring, the length of the auxiliary spring, the thickness ratio of the oblique-line segments of the auxiliary spring, and a composite stiffness design requirement value KMAT of the main-auxiliary spring. Through examples and simulation verification, the design method for the root thickness of the non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type variable-section auxiliary spring, which is provided by the invention, is correct, an accurate and reliable design value of the root thickness of the auxiliary spring can be obtained, a reliable design method is provided for the root thickness of the auxiliary spring, and the design level, product quality and performance, and vehicle running smoothness of the non-end-contact few-leaf oblique-line type variable-section main-auxiliary spring are improved by virtue of the method; and meanwhile, design and test expenses can also be reduced, and the development speed of products can be accelerated.
